摘要:服務器部署費用。經過綜合考量,我們的服務器選擇了阿里云的虛擬主機共享版,以下的教程也建立在這個基礎上,如需要部署其他服務器或域名產品,請自行查找其他資料,本教程只提供參考。
上午發此文章,下午更新一下
寫在前面摘要:本文是用阿里云虛擬主機搭建服務器和測試的攻略,如果你想要的服務器是用來做:個人網站、微信開發、接口開發、小型數據庫、畢業設計,那么你應該是找對了。
本文包含:阿里云虛擬主機搭建、萬網域名申請和解析、使用ftp上傳文件到服務器
服務器是我們學習開發的過程中必不可少的內容,本文帶領大家學習如何搭建一個屬于自己的服務器。
服務器的類別分為:云服務器ECS,共享虛擬主機,獨享虛擬主機等。在產品開發過程中,我們使用共享虛擬主機來部署構建我們的服務器。這些服務器的區別大家可以去網上查找相關資料,此處不再一一贅述。
產品選擇的原則主要有幾點:
服務器質量。市面上很多服務器提供商,但是各家的服務器質量各有參差。服務器質量決定了服務器穩定性、接入難度,并發量等多方面的內容,而一個優質的服務器是優質應用的基礎,所以我們需要仔細選擇。
服務器規模。我們需要一個多大的服務器,帶寬多少,服務器空間多大等,而這些內容主要還是看我們的產品規模,如果我們的產品面向的是億萬級用戶,那自然需要一個能夠承受億萬級用戶流量的服務器。
服務器部署費用。費用也是我們不得不考慮的內容,在綜合上面的兩點之后,再對比不同的服務器提供商的服務器部署費用,我們自然能夠得到一個滿足需求的服務器。
經過綜合考量,我們的服務器選擇了阿里云的虛擬主機共享版,以下的教程也建立在這個基礎上,如需要部署其他服務器或域名產品,請自行查找其他資料,本教程只提供參考。
域名并非必須配置,但是為了開發方便,還是推薦大家購買一個域名。由于是用來做學習使用,所以不要求簡單好記的域名,因為簡單好記的域名通常的費用會比較高。同時,域名的使用需要通過ICP備案方可使用,具體方法將在域名申請小節詳細說明。
請遵守國家相關法律法規,勿將服務器用作違法用途。
首先訪問阿里云官網,然后使用阿里云賬號或淘寶賬號登錄控制臺,如還沒有賬號,需自行申請并完成登錄。
點擊 控制臺—個人中心—實名認證,查看該賬戶是否實名,如果未實名,需先進行實名認證。
訪問阿里云虛擬主機產品傳送門,選擇一個虛擬主機。如果你從未購買過阿里云虛擬主機,你還可以選擇阿里云虛擬主機入門禮包,6元-9元/年。傳送門。
注意:
1,在選擇服務器操作系統的時候,一定要選擇Linux系統。
2,如果不滿足入門禮包的領取條件,則需要購買其他虛擬主機。
購買完成后,我們就可以在控制臺里看到我們剛才購買的虛擬主機了。傳送門。
這里我們能查看購買的服務器IP地址,這個地址非常重要,請保存在本地。然后我們點擊管理進入主機管理平臺。
登錄主機管理平臺需要主機名和管理密碼。主機名就是圖中以bxu開頭的字段,而首次獲取管理密碼需要在上一步的 更多操作 選項里重置管理密碼,然后按操作重置管理密碼。這樣,我們就可以登錄管理平臺來管理我們的虛擬主機了。
在主機管理控制臺主頁的右邊,我們可以看到三個部分,主機管理控制臺相關賬戶名和密碼、FTP相關信息、數據庫相關信息。我們需要將ftp密碼和數據庫密碼重置,然后將這些信息保存在自己電腦里一個安全的地方,當然,你也可以在使用的時候再來主機管理平臺查看。
至此,我們的服務器搭建完成。
域名并非是必須的。在我們申請虛擬主機的時候,系統會給我們分配一個臨時域名。那為什么還是推薦大家去申請一個域名呢?那是因為臨時域名是作為自己的域名還沒有備案完成的時候的替代品,每次訪問臨時域名的時候,系統都會要求我們輸入ftp用戶名和登錄密碼來驗證我們的身份。所以為了我們的開發便利,最好還是申請一個自己的域名并備案。
其次,按照國家相關法律法規,域名必須先經備案才可以使用。但并非所有的域名后綴都可以備案,需要域名后綴工信部收錄后才允許開放備案,所以我們在購買的時候一定要購買可以備案的域名。
在導航中選擇萬網域名注冊服務,然后查詢你想要購買的域名,這里,我們以購買sayto.com域名為例(不要在前面加www.,www叫做子域名,不是域名的一部分),購買一個域名。注意,不同的域名后綴價格不同,按照你的實際需求購買域名。但是,一定要購買可以備案的域名后綴。輸入sayto之后,點擊查域名。
然后我們發現sayto.com已經被別人注冊了,那么我們就只能聯系這個域名持有者商量轉讓或者選擇其他的域名后綴。那么這里我們選擇另外一個可以備案的域名sayto.xyz。
具體的購買過程本教程就不再贅述,按照官方給出的提示進行購買操作。
購買完成后,我們就擁有了一個新的域名sayto.xyz。可以看到,這個域名還是未實名的狀態,我們需要先對它進行實名認證。過程就不再細講,按照提示一步一步完成就可以了。
接下來我們就需要對這個域名進行解析。什么是域名解析呢?這里我們先來了解一下。服務器地址實際上是一個IP地址,例如,百度的服務器地址是61.135.169.105,計算機在訪問百度的服務器的時候,只需要按照這個IP地址進行查找就可以了。但是這個IP地址對我們人類來說不太好記憶,所以,魚唇的人類就發明了這樣一套域名系統,也就是我們只需要記住www.baidu.com就可以訪問百度的服務器了。計算機在訪問www.baidu.com這個地址的時候,就會將它解析為61.135.169.105這樣的一個IP地址,然后進行訪問。至于如何解析,那是DNS要做的事情,我們現在要做的域名解析,就是要告訴DNS,www.baidu.com這個地址,應該匹配61.135.169.105這個IP。
讓我們點擊域名后面的解析按鈕,然后添加兩條新的解析記錄。
添加A記錄,記錄值就是我們服務器的IP地址。
光有域名解析是不夠的,域名指向了服務器,還需要服務器綁定域名,這樣才能形成完整的解析信息。在這里打開主機管理控制臺。
系統會自動添加www綁定,如果沒有自動添加,手動添加一個www.sayto.xyz。
此時顯示的應該是域名未備案狀態,記得做ICP備案,個人域名備案流程需要審核10天左右,其中還不包括審核失敗重新審核的狀況。企業域名備案流程需要一周左右。因此,需要盡快完成域名備案,以免延誤開發周期。ICP備案完成后,我們就可以使用這個域名來訪問我們的服務器了。至此我們的域名和服務器搭建完成。
如何測試我們的服務器和域名系統能夠正常使用呢?我們先梳理一下,現在我們擁有了兩個域名,一個系統贈送的臨時域名,形如:bxu123321.my3w.com,另外一個是我們自己的域名sayto.xyz,并且我們已經完成了域名的解析。現在讓我們來分別在瀏覽器中訪問一下這兩個域名。
如果一切正常的話,臨時域名的訪問結果是要求你輸入FTP密碼,在輸入密碼后顯示了這樣一個默認主頁頁面。
而sayto.xyz因為還未備案,會顯示以下頁面:
如果輸入域名看到默認主頁頁面,說明我們的域名和服務器已經搭建成功了。我們在這里使用贈送的域名來測試,當sayto.xyz備案完成后,也能使用備案完成的域名來測試。
接下來我們學習一下如何上傳文件到服務器。上傳文件到服務器需要通過ftp協議來傳輸,如果是Windows系統的話,可以使用Windows資源管理器來進行文件的傳輸,不過最好還是使用ftp客戶端,方便我們進行管理。在這里以filezilla為例,介紹通過ftp客戶端來傳輸文件的方法。
首先我們打開filezilla官網,下載一個filezilla客戶端。
勘誤: 下圖中右邊的鏈接是filezilla 服務端下載,并非客戶端下載。如果您不知道這兩者的區別,直接下載第一個鏈接即可!
然后安裝打開。并新建一個站點鏈接。
注意這里第4步,仔細對照著填寫,否則有可能連接失敗。主機地址、ftp用戶名和ftp密碼可以在主機管理平臺首頁找到。
連接成功后,我們可以看到在遠程服務器目錄里出現了這樣的結構。
上圖中的htdocs就是我們的網站空間根目錄,讓我們打開它。
網站根目錄
在阿里云虛擬主機中,我們只允許操作htdocs這個文件夾,并且,htdocs文件夾中的report和logreport文件夾是不允許操作的。現在,讓我們在桌面上新建一個文件夾,叫做test,然后在里面新建一個1.html文件,然后把這段代碼粘貼到文件中,并保存。
注意,千萬不要上傳中文名稱文件夾和中文名稱的文件!會變成亂碼并且無法刪除!
upload file success!
現在讓我們把test文件夾拖拽到htdocs文件夾中。
上傳成功后我們訪問一下這個文件。怎么訪問呢?剛才說過,htdocs就是我們網站服務器的根目錄,那么我們只需訪問 “域名/test/1.html”,就等于訪問了服務器中的 “htdocs/test/1.html”。
以后我們上傳文件之后,只需要根據htdocs文件夾的位置,就可以知道要訪問的文件的位置了。
既然都看到這里了,就多多支持小編吧~ps: 此文本來是給某院校做項目的時候寫的項目文檔,院方要求必須詳細,因此難免有些本來很簡單的步驟會過于詳細,也導致本文篇幅超過預期。。。希望大家不要吐槽。
文章版權歸作者所有,未經允許請勿轉載,若此文章存在違規行為,您可以聯系管理員刪除。
轉載請注明本文地址:http://specialneedsforspecialkids.com/yun/3179.html
摘要:內容主要有四個方面趨勢基礎實踐調試。一趨勢這一章節主要介紹近幾年和未來的趨勢,包括兩大瀏覽器和對的態度,以及淘寶天貓和阿里云的實踐情況。完整性是指為了避免網絡中傳輸的數據被非法篡改,使用算法來保證消息的完整性。 摘要: 本文邀請阿里云CDN HTTPS技術專家金九,分享Tengine的一些HTTPS實踐經驗。內容主要有四個方面:HTTPS趨勢、HTTPS基礎、HTTPS實踐、HTTPS...
摘要:燃情九月鉅惠金秋值此季節,阿里云又推出了金秋上云季,精選百款產品,助力創業新勢力。注冊登陸還可抽取天貓精靈企業電子書大禮包等好禮。燃情九月 鉅惠金秋!值此季節,阿里云又推出了金秋上云季,精選百款產品,助力創業新勢力。從9月1日開始,每天上午10點、下午4點將會放出爆款產品,進行限量秒殺,大家不要錯過。注冊登陸還可抽取MacBook Air、天貓精靈、企業電子書大禮包等好禮。 會...
摘要:聲明在任何云服務器上安裝網站都是異曲同工,操作系統分為和。如果你沒有購買阿里云,自然就不能申請服務號了。信息填完之后,阿里云那邊會進行初步審核,我當時不超過幾個小時就收到審核通過的郵件了。【聲明】 在任何云服務器上安裝wordpress網站都是異曲同工,操作系統分為window和Linux。在這里,我選擇linux操作系統來搭建wordpress網站。 如果要了解基本的網站搭建流程,請看文章...
閱讀 1618·2021-09-08 10:42
閱讀 3603·2021-08-11 10:23
閱讀 3959·2019-08-30 14:10
閱讀 2732·2019-08-29 17:29
閱讀 3089·2019-08-29 12:50
閱讀 636·2019-08-26 13:36
閱讀 3455·2019-08-26 11:59
閱讀 1486·2019-08-23 16:23